The Direct-to-Consumer Ebook Model
The direct-to-consumer (DTC) ebook model completely bypasses the royalty penalties of monolithic download marketplaces. Instead of surrendering up to 30% to 70% of every transaction to an external platform, a direct setup allows you to retain maximum margin weight. The infrastructure processes checkouts through your native merchant gateway and triggers immediate electronic file delivery seamlessly, passing customer email profiles straight into your core retention channels.

How to Move From Marketplaces to Shopify Direct Delivery
Step 1: Organize and Optimize Your Ebook Library
Analyze your digital text catalog to ensure your files match optimal electronic reading standards, bundling source assets cleanly into ePub or PDF extensions. If your publications carry supplementary material, group them into structured multi-file bundling sets so buyers can download resources simultaneously.
Step 2: Connect the Advanced Auto-Fulfillment Application
Navigate directly to the platform app store and add Sky Pilot ‑ Digital Downloads into your active merchant hub. Select an operational plan level that aligns with your storage limits, choosing from the functional Free plan up to premium Growth or Enterprise setups to secure unlimited digital products. Open the workspace console.
Step 3: Host Master Files and Map Variant Connections
Use the visual user interface to upload your ebook master files straight onto secure file hosting nodes. Use the app's visual mapping screen to link files straight to your active Shopify product configurations or specific variant fields in a few quick clicks, eliminating external database dependencies.
Step 4: Calibrate Piracy Barriers and PDF Stamping
Open the content protection panel to safeguard your data values. Turn on automated PDF stamping to dynamically watermark the customer email and order identification number across document pages during fulfillment. Configure strict download limits (e.g., maximum 3 clicks per buyer) to halt file leaks globally.
Step 5: Test the Seamless Direct Checkout Funnel
Complete a mock test transaction on your front end to audit the direct delivery loop. Confirm that the checkout confirmation page renders your branded download buttons instantly, and check that direct email delivery notifications arrive in your testing inbox within seconds.
